Midwives Arrested After Alleged Baby Theft at District Hospital in Salaga, Suspects Dragged to Court

Two midwives at Salaga District Hospital in Ghana have been remanded into custody following allegations of baby theft. The incident has sparked a police investigation and concern from the regional health directorate.
